Subject: Catalogue import for Shelfwright 4.2

Hi plugin authors,

The library catalogue import in Shelfwright 4.2 now validates MARC-style records before ingest, so malformed entries are quarantined rather than silently dropped. Please re-run your fixtures against the staging importer and confirm your hooks still fire on the post-ingest event. The exact build we validated against is referenced below.

trace token, yahof-yadup: htk21_3e52fc440779ed8614351

## Changed defaults

Heads up: the Ledgerline tax-rate lookup cache now defaults to a 15-minute TTL instead of 24 hours. Turns out rates in the Veldt County sandbox were going stale mid-demo, which was embarrassing. Eviction is now LRU rather than FIFO, and the cache warms on boot. If you're reviewing, check that nothing hardcodes the old TTL. The new defaults land as follows.

deployment values, bajop-taweg:
holwyn:
  log_level: debug
  metrics_host: metrics.holwyn.zemvarsys.internal
  pool_size: 32

Memo to the Board — Warranty Overrun, Tarlen Motors

Warranty costs on the Verex compressor line exceeded provision by 22% this quarter, traced to a seal supplier quality lapse. Recovery negotiations are underway and a revised reserve has been booked. Field failure rates are now trending down following the August fix. Management's plan to contain further exposure is summarised below.

confidential, yagug-kadug: The pricing group signed off on a budget of $46.5 million for Project Gilmir.